Mayurbhanj: Despite seat-sharing arrangement with regional party Jharkhand Mukti Morcha (JMM) in Mayurbhanj Parliamentary segment, the Congress has fielded its candidate from Morada Assembly constituency.

On Sunday, the Congress announced Pravash Kar Mohapatra as its candidate from Morada Assembly seat falling under the Mayurbhanj Parliamentary constituency.

Sources said, after discussion between the two parties on the seat sharing arrangement in the district, the JMM had fielded Kalinga Keshari Jena to contest elections from Morada. However, the Congress announced its candidate for the seat yesterday.

“We will adhere to the decision taken by the All India Congress Committee’s (AICC) president Rahul Gandhi and Odisha Pradesh Congress Committee’s (OPCC) chief Niranjan Patnaik," said Pravash Kar Mohapatra adding that the JMM and Congress have come to an agreement on seat-sharing only for the Lok Sabha seat.

The Congress on Sunday had also announced the names of nine more Assembly candidates for Odisha.
